Bruce, Yes, handheld products definitely are susceptable to ESD hits. In a previous job, I had to take a portable data collection terminal thru EMC and safety and our biggest challenge was getting the product to take an 8kV hit and not damage it or cause it to reset itself. The ESD problem occurred whenever the user walked across the carpet and picked up the unit.
At first my co-workers were skeptical about this requirement but after attending a business show with prototype units we quickly discovered that we had to discharge ourselves before picking up a unit; otherwise it would reset itself and have to have its software reloaded. Even after meeting the 8kV requirement, we still had an occasional reset occur if the units were in a dry environment (i.e. Minnesota in the winter) and the user walked across carpet prior to picking up the unit.
